Bang Bang Chicken Sliders
Introduction:
These Bang Bang Chicken Sliders are the ultimate party bite — crispy fried chicken cutlets layered with mozzarella cheese and drizzled with a sweet and spicy bang bang sauce. Perfect for game days, casual gatherings, or even a fun family dinner.
Prep Time: 10 minutes
Cook Time: 10 minutes
Total Time: 20 minutes
Ingredients:
- 1 ½ pounds thin sliced chicken breasts
- Kosher salt, black pepper, garlic powder (for seasoning)
- ½ cup flour
- ¼ cup cornstarch
- 1 cup buttermilk
- 1 tablespoon hot sauce
- 1 large egg
- 2 cups Panko bread crumbs (more if needed)
- Vegetable or canola oil (for frying)
- 12 slices mozzarella cheese
- 12 slider rolls
- Bang Bang Sauce (mayonnaise, sriracha, sweet chili sauce, honey)
Step-by-Step Instructions:
- Season the chicken: Sprinkle both sides of the chicken with salt, pepper, and garlic powder.
- Prepare breading stations:
- Bowl 1: Flour + cornstarch
- Bowl 2: Buttermilk + hot sauce + egg
- Bowl 3: Panko bread crumbs
- Bread the chicken: Dredge chicken in flour mixture, then dip in buttermilk mixture, then coat in breadcrumbs, pressing them in for full coverage.
- Fry the cutlets: Heat a thin layer of oil in a skillet over medium heat. Fry chicken 2–3 minutes per side until golden and cooked through (165°F internal temperature). Transfer to a paper towel–lined plate.
- Make the sauce: Whisk mayonnaise, sriracha, sweet chili sauce, and honey until smooth. Adjust spice to taste.
- Assemble sliders: Cut chicken into slider-sized pieces, place on buns, top with mozzarella slices, and drizzle with bang bang sauce. Serve immediately.
Pro Tips:
- For a lighter version, cook the chicken in an air fryer or bake until crispy.
- Keep chicken warm in a 325°F oven if making ahead.
- Serve sauce at room temperature so it doesn’t cool the sliders.
